Output dfbd31f3afbcd87b4450d49893b1a4d67b35b9bb9a1179a84d9ed40d909709de:9

value
1124945
script pubkey
OP_0 OP_PUSHBYTES_20 5dc8be0eb1b843e1616cf8ff445b904fe6e0b254
address
bc1qthytur43hpp7zctvlrl5gkusflnwpvj52qvtgw
transaction
dfbd31f3afbcd87b4450d49893b1a4d67b35b9bb9a1179a84d9ed40d909709de
confirmations
89
spent
true